Bihar News: The date of the meeting of the opposition parties to be held in Patna has been fixed and the names of the opposition leaders coming and not coming in this meeting have also been decided. Janata Dal United President Lalan Singh told that the meeting of opposition parties will be held in Patna on June 23. Apart from JDU and RJD leaders, Congress leader Rahul Gandhi,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ge, West Bengal Chief Minister Mamata Banerjee, Shiv Sena (UBT) chief Uddhav Thackeray, NCP's Sharad Pawar,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al, Samajwadi Party chief Leaders like Akhilesh Yadav, Hemant Soren, Left leader Sitaram Yechury, D Raja, Dipankar Bhattacharya and Stalin will be included. However, KCR and Naveen Patnaik will not attend this meeting of opposition parties.

Regarding this meeting, Deputy Chief Minister of Bihar Tejashwi Yadav said, 'The date has been fixed. Some leaders were unable to come on June 12, due to which the meeting could not be held. Everyone was of the opinion that this meeting should be called on the same day when the leaders of all the parties are present. The meeting will be held in Patna. All the leaders have given their consent.

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ar has been carrying the torch of opposition unity for a long time. In this regard, he went around meeting the opposition leaders and succeeded in persuading them to agree to this meeting. He went and met all the opposition leaders including Mallikarjun Kharge, Rahul Gandhi, Mamta Banerjee, Akhilesh Yadav, Sharad Pawar, Stalin and prepared to gather on a single platform.

With the efforts of Nitish Kumar, the opposition parties will show their strength in Patna on 23rd June. This will be the first of its kind opportunity to show the strength of the opposition parties. Nitish Kumar is talking about defeating BJP on 100 seats in the upcoming Lok Sabha elections. At the same time, Mamta Banerjee and Akhilesh Yadav have said that the party which is strong in the state, that party should be given the command of the Lok Sabha elections. In such a situation, it can be easy to defeat BJP in that state. However, all eyes will be on the meeting to be held on June 23. It will also be a matter to be seen whether the opposition is able to fix a formula for itself in this meeting or not.
